Rate Changes Will Mark Friday's Opening at Suneagles Golf Course

Some golfers will find the "hybrid" rate schedule to be a bargain. Others will see their memberships go up significantly.

When the first players tee off Friday at , formerly operated by the US Army, they will notice two things: the greens are looking good and the rates have changed.

Where there were once six categories of membership, the new operator of the course, , has whittled them down to three. Last week when Atlantic Golf Management CEO Stephen Rice announced the reopening, he said his firm would be using a "hybrid" of the Army's recent rates and the up-to-20 percent increase that his contract allows for. New memberships will run from October 2011 to October 2012.

This week, Atlantic Golf sent an e-mail to golfers whose memberships just expired with the Army. This letter included a detailed list of rates and memberships. Patch has excerpted that letter here. Here's how the new daily rates break down:

According to Atlantic Golf, memberships will run from Oct. 15, 2011 - Oct. 14, 2012

What has changed?

Current New Six membership categories Three membership categories (2011/2012) GHIN Handicap Fees of $30 No Change Pull Cart Locker Fees of $25 No Change Cart Fees of $36/$18 No Change Tee Time Advance Reservations 6-10 days Changed to 7-8 days Membership on a monthly payment schedule Payment plans due in three installments Surcharge of $10 for prime time in golf season Eliminated NO Locker Room Amenities/Services FULL Locker Room Amenities/Services


The new operator has combined the Army's membership categories, E1-E6 and E7-E9. The new rates for this category, which Atlantic Golf referred to as "active military," are $615 for single and $860 for family. This change represents a slight increase for some and a large increase for others.     

Atlantic Golf also combined the Army's 1-8 categories into a single category. Here members, who are retired military, will pay $1,250 for single and $1,700 for families. Again, the change represents a small increase for some members and a significant one for others.

The final category, called the "all others" and includes the public, is set at $2,300 for single and $2,600 for family. This represents a decrease in fees for public members of $600.

Members that pay the full fee by Nov. 1, will receive a 10-percent discount, according to the operator.

Atlantic Golf noted that, "Any added fees in the membership take into account the added services including a full service locker room, lower pro shop pricing and the services of a Class-A PGA golf professional. Membership includes unlimited greens fees, ability to book tee times up to 8 days in advance, unlimited range balls, use of locker room."
